Exports by Country
Singapore (X tons), Brunei Darussalam (X tons) and Ireland (X tons) were the main destinations of plain postcard exports from Malaysia, with a combined 93% share of total exports. Myanmar lagged somewhat behind, accounting for a further 4.7%.
From 2012 to 2021, the biggest increases were recorded for Myanmar (with a CAGR of +25.2%), while shipments for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.
In value terms, Singapore ($X) remains the key foreign market for letter cards, plain postcards and correspondence cards exports from Malaysia, comprising 70%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was held by Brunei Darussalam ($X), with a 25% share of total exports. It was followed by Ireland, with a 2.1% share.
From 2012 to 2021, the average annual growth rate of value to Singapore totaled +3.6%. Exports to the other major destinations recorded the following average annual rates of exports growth: Brunei Darussalam (+24.3% per year) and Ireland (+17.5% per year).

Imports by Country
China (X tons), Indonesia (X tons) and Hong Kong SAR (X tons) were the main suppliers of plain postcard imports to Malaysia, with a combined 95% share of total imports.
From 2012 to 2021, the biggest increases were recorded for Indonesia (with a CAGR of +63.4%), while purchases for the other leaders experienced a decline.
In value terms, China ($X) constituted the largest supplier of letter cards, plain postcards and correspondence cards to Malaysia, comprising 66% of total imports. The second position in the ranking was taken by Indonesia ($X), with a 16% share of total imports. It was followed by Japan, with a 7.6% share.
From 2012 to 2021, the average annual rate of growth in terms of value from China stood at -2.7%. The remaining supplying countries recorded the following average annual rates of imports growth: Indonesia (+73.7% per year) and Japan (-12.3% per year).
